Dissolving microneedle patches offer a revolutionary approach to drug delivery. These tiny, adhesive patches are embedded with microscopic needles that infiltrate the skin, releasing medication directly into the bloodstream. Unlike traditional methods of administration, such as injections or oral ingestion, microneedles minimize pain and discomfort.
Furthermore, these patches are capable of sustained drug release over an extended period, optimizing patient compliance and therapeutic outcomes.
The dissolving nature of the microneedles promotes biodegradability and reduces the risk of irritation.
Applications for this innovative technology include to a wide range of therapeutic fields, from pain management and vaccine administration to addressing persistent ailments.

Optimizing Microneedle Patches
Controlled and Efficient Dissolution
The successful utilization of microneedle patches hinges on controlling their design to achieve both controlled drug release and efficient dissolution. Parameters such as needle length, density, substrate, and form significantly influence the speed of drug dissolution within the target tissue. By meticulously adjusting these design elements, researchers can enhance the efficacy of microneedle patches for a variety of therapeutic applications.
